Wet cooling towers utilize the principle of evaporative cooling to lower the temperature of water. As water evaporates, it absorbs latent heat from the surrounding environment, effectively reducing the temperature of the remaining water. This process is highly efficient, making wet cooling towers a popular choice for industrial cooling applications.

The selection process for a wet cooling tower begins with determining the required cooling capacity and the specific application. Factors such as the type of equipment being cooled and the ambient conditions must be considered. Accurate sizing is crucial to ensure adequate cooling performance.
Wet cooling towers are constructed from various materials, including fiberglass, steel, and concrete. The choice of material depends on factors such as cost, corrosion resistance, and structural requirements. Each material offers different advantages and disadvantages.
